Project Ne10
An open, optimized software library for the ARM architecture.
Functions
NE10_fft_generic_int32.neonintrinsic.cpp File Reference
#include "NE10_fft_generic_int32.neonintrinsic.h"

Go to the source code of this file.

Functions

template<bool is_inverse>
void ne10_mixed_radix_generic_butterfly_int32_neon_dispatch (ne10_fft_cpx_int32_t *Fout, const ne10_fft_cpx_int32_t *Fin, const ne10_int32_t *factors, const ne10_fft_cpx_int32_t *twiddles, ne10_fft_cpx_int32_t *buffer, ne10_int32_t is_scaled_flag)
 
void ne10_mixed_radix_generic_butterfly_int32_neon (ne10_fft_cpx_int32_t *Fout, const ne10_fft_cpx_int32_t *Fin, const ne10_int32_t *factors, const ne10_fft_cpx_int32_t *twiddles, ne10_fft_cpx_int32_t *buffer, ne10_int32_t is_scaled_flag)
 
void ne10_mixed_radix_generic_butterfly_inverse_int32_neon (ne10_fft_cpx_int32_t *Fout, const ne10_fft_cpx_int32_t *Fin, const ne10_int32_t *factors, const ne10_fft_cpx_int32_t *twiddles, ne10_fft_cpx_int32_t *buffer, ne10_int32_t is_scaled_flag)
 

Function Documentation

void ne10_mixed_radix_generic_butterfly_int32_neon ( ne10_fft_cpx_int32_t Fout,
const ne10_fft_cpx_int32_t Fin,
const ne10_int32_t factors,
const ne10_fft_cpx_int32_t twiddles,
ne10_fft_cpx_int32_t buffer,
ne10_int32_t  is_scaled_flag 
)

Definition at line 112 of file NE10_fft_generic_int32.neonintrinsic.cpp.

template<bool is_inverse>
void ne10_mixed_radix_generic_butterfly_int32_neon_dispatch ( ne10_fft_cpx_int32_t Fout,
const ne10_fft_cpx_int32_t Fin,
const ne10_int32_t factors,
const ne10_fft_cpx_int32_t twiddles,
ne10_fft_cpx_int32_t buffer,
ne10_int32_t  is_scaled_flag 
)
inline

Definition at line 54 of file NE10_fft_generic_int32.neonintrinsic.cpp.

void ne10_mixed_radix_generic_butterfly_inverse_int32_neon ( ne10_fft_cpx_int32_t Fout,
const ne10_fft_cpx_int32_t Fin,
const ne10_int32_t factors,
const ne10_fft_cpx_int32_t twiddles,
ne10_fft_cpx_int32_t buffer,
ne10_int32_t  is_scaled_flag 
)

Definition at line 124 of file NE10_fft_generic_int32.neonintrinsic.cpp.